- who: Zhiwei Zhao from the (UNIVERSITY) have published the paper: CRY2 interacts with CIS1 to regulate thermosensory flowering via FLM alternative splicing, in the Journal: (JOURNAL) of 20/04/2022
- what: The authors show that CRY2 is involved not only in photoperiodic flowering but also in thermosensory flowering, as cry2 mutants flower normally at 22 u00b0C in SD conditions but showed delayed flowering at 16 u00b0C in SD conditions. The authors show that blue light and CRYs promote flowering even in SD conditions at low ambient temperatures at least partially by preventing the accumulation of . . .
